Can Goldfish Live with Other Fish?
Goldfish are popular and hardy fish that can make a great addition to any aquarium. However, many people wonder if goldfish can live with other fish. The answer is yes, but there are some things to consider before adding other fish to your goldfish tank.
Compatibility:
Not all fish species are compatible with goldfish. Some fish may be too aggressive or may nip at the goldfish's fins. It is important to choose tankmates that are peaceful and compatible with goldfish.
Tank Size:
The size of the tank is also important. Goldfish need a lot of space to swim and explore. A tank that is too small can lead to overcrowding and stress for the fish.
Water Quality:
Goldfish produce a lot of waste, so it is important to have a good filtration system in place. The water quality should also be monitored regularly to ensure that it is clean and free of harmful chemicals.

Feeding:
It is important to feed all of the fish in the tank regularly. Goldfish are omnivores and will eat a variety of foods. Tankmates should be fed a diet that is appropriate for their species.
